Face Wash Packaging Design Starts With the Label
In most skincare routines the outer box goes to the trash fast, but the face wash label design stays until the tube or bottle is empty. That’s the design your customer sees again and again.
So the label needs to:
- Tell what the product does in 1–2 clear lines (oil-control, brightening, calming).
- Highlight 1–3 key ingredients (salicylic acid, vitamin C, aloe).
- Use a visual hierarchy that even sleepy eyes can read in three seconds.
A simple layout that works well:
- Top: brand name and logo.
- Middle: product name and benefit (“Gentle Hydrating Face Wash”).
- Bottom: quick claims and skin type (“Fragrance-free · Dry & Sensitive Skin”).
You don’t need fancy text. You need text people actually read. If the wording is too tiny or too dense, buyers just skip it and the label lose half of its job.
Face Wash Label Design for Daily Use
Here’s a quick checklist when you design the label artwork:
- High-contrast type: white on deep blue, dark gray on pastel, not mid-gray on light beige.
- Texture cues: glossy varnish for “deep clean” or “fresh”, soft matte for “gentle” or “organic”.
- Micro copy: one friendly line near the bottom like “Use me morning & night” makes the tone more human.

Know Your Target: Face Wash Packaging for Different Customers
Face wash packaging design should change with the tribe you talk to:
- Luxury skincare buyer
- Likes heavy rigid boxes, soft-touch film, gold or subtle metallic hot foil.
- Calm colors, lots of white space, “clinical but rich” feel.
- Gen Z and young acne shopper
- Responds to bold color blocks, gradients, and playful icons.
- Copy can be more casual, but still clear and honest.
- Budget family buyer
- Wants big value cues: large volume, clear “family use” message.
- More direct claims on the front panel.
- Sensitive-skin and “clean beauty” fan
- Looks for ingredient clarity and “no list” claims.
- More muted colors, minimal decoration, almost pharmacy style.

Sustainable Face Wash Packaging Consumers Actually Notice
Sustainability isn’t a side note anymore. It is part of the buying decision for face wash and other skincare:
- 68% of consumers say they picked a product in the last six months because of its sustainability credentials.
- 74% say they’re interested in refillable packaging.
- Around 95% of cosmetic packs are thrown away, and about 70% of that waste goes to landfill.
- 64% of beauty buyers list recyclable packaging as important, 58% care about biodegradable materials, and over half look for reusable or refillable options.
So “eco” copy on the label is not enough. The structure and material need to prove it.
For face wash this often means:
- Using recyclable folding cartons instead of complex mixed materials.
- Reducing empty air in the box so shipping and shelf are more efficient.
- Planning for refill SKUs (pouch or bigger bottle) that share the same design language.

Face Wash Packaging Structures: Folding Cartons, Drawer Boxes, Mailer Boxes
When you move from idea to actual pack, structure choices matter a lot:
- Folding Cartons
- Best for single face wash tubes and pumps.
- Easy to store flat and assemble on the line.
- Ideal for mass retail and high SKU counts.
- The Custom Cosmetics Packaging Boxes Folding Carton Packaging style gives you a standard, efficient starting point for this.
- Drawer Style Boxes
- Great for “plus” SKUs or pro lines.
- The sliding action feels more premium and turns the box into a keepable object.
- Use foam or cardboard inserts to hold face wash + small tool (for example a mini brush).
